A distraught mom has opened up on the moment her daughter asked “where’s daddy” after he died during a dry ice stunt gone wrong at her birthday party.

According to reports, Ekaterina Didenko, from Russia, had been celebrating her 29th birthday in Moscow when her partner, Valentin, 32, died in a tragic accident.

It’s said he died of Co2 poisoning after 25 kilograms of dry ice was mixed in a swimming pool in an attempt to create a dramatic ‘visual effect’.

Valentine, along with two others, party guests Natalia Monkova and Yuri Alferov, were in the pool at the time the ice was poured in, and were thus left unable to breathe.

As per reports, moments before the accident with the dry ice, guests had been celebrating while toasting Ekaterine on her birthday.

Valentin wanted to “create an impressive steam show” for party guests as they entered the pool, but the situation became dire the moment the dry ice was put in the water.

Dry ice is created by freezing carbon dioxide, which creates a heavy vapour when mixed with water. Mixed in poorly ventilated spaces, however, the combination can be lethal, as high levels of carbon dioxide enters a person’s blood stream.

Reports state the Russian Investigative Committee have confirmed a criminal case has been opened into causing death by negligence.
